Protein – Weight Chart

General references only – does not need to be exact

  • Protein intake is: minus 10% recommended – not more than 20g per meal

  • Height ranges are between 4' 10"   thru   6' 4"

  • In order to weigh approximately the below weight use the approximate daily intake of protein – it is recommended not to exceed 20 grams of protein in any given meal. Total daily protein includes protein from meals and snacks.


             Weight in Pounds • Weight in Kilograms • Protein – Total Daily Intake

   200lbs          90kg              81g
   195lbs          88kg              79g
   190lbs          86kg              76g
   185lbs          83kg              74g
   180lbs          81kg              72g
   175lbs          79kg              71g
   170lbs          77kg              69g
   165lbs          74kg              66g
   160lbs          72kg              64g
   155lbs          70kg              63g
   150lbs          68kg              61g
   145lbs          65kg              58g
   140lbs          63kg              56g
   135lbs          61kg              54g
   130lbs          58kg              52g
   125lbs          56kg              50g
   120lbs          54kg              48g
   115lbs          52kg              46g
   110lbs          49kg              44g
   105lbs          47kg              42g
   100lbs          45kg              40g
